A visit to Leeds found our party of 6 having evening dinner at The Restaurant Bar and Grill and overall, this was a very good experience. This was my first time at the restaurant but some of our party had been before and recommended that we returned this particular evening due to their positive experience previously. Located in the old Post Office building the restaurant has a fantastic and prominent location within the city. It is also in easy walking distance of all city centre hotels and the train station. This restaurant can cope with large numbers of customers with its ample outdoor seating in-conjunction with the inside tables both upstairs and down. There is in addition a private dining room for hire should you require. We were seated upstairs near the bar and overlooking the downstairs area. This is a modern and well maintained restaurant designed and fitted out to high standards. From arriving at our table our waiter was very attentive, friendly and had a great sense of humour. There is an excellent wine, cocktail and general drinks menu and this is coupled by an equally excellent food menu. I found it hard to choose as there was so many things that I fancied. A three course dinner was had by most of our party and a wide range of food was sampled. Everyone thoroughly enjoyed the food and collectively we had a fantastic evening at this restaurant. I would certainly revisit The Restaurant Bar and Grill when next in Leeds and can strongly recommend you give it a try. A great place with excellent service and first class staff.

Well this picture should say it all. It was a birthday treat for my partner at the Leeds Restaurant Bar and Grill and it turned out to be a great choice. It's an impressive room, superbly decorated and the staff are attentive from the minute you walk through the door, greeting us at the entrance to check our 6pm booking and present us with a card for our tab at the bar. Seated at the bar I started with just a Moretti, I was thirsty, and my partner had Victoria's Secret cocktail. Around 15 minutes later we were informed that our table was ready and taken to our booth style seats. For starters my partner had the Asparagus and I the Argyll smoked Salmon and a sharing plate of sourdough bread. Both were generous portions and very flavourful. Main course we opted for the 800g Porthouse steak with miso butter and peppercorn sauces with sides of tenderstem broccoli and fries. The steak was cooked to perfection, soft, succulent and just melted in your mouth. We were very pleased with our choice. We were too full to have a desert but a complimentary 'celebration cake' was presented to my partner which we both shared. The whole experience was very relaxing and the service was excellent made all the better for the Wednesday night deal of have price bottles of wine! A lovely evening and would not hesitate to go back. I would imagine that it gets quite busy on a weekend. We went midweek and by the time we left, around 8:30pm it was getting busier so if you prefer a quite meal then midweek would suit you better.
